Date diff Working Days to Today with filter

I have a table that has all the working days identifed for a project between the start and end date. I need a measure to add up all the working days for each project from Start date to today, Thanks in advance 

 

ctedesco3307_0-1661782241505.png

 

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ION
Anonymous
Not applicable

Hi @ctedesco3307 ,

 

I suggest you to try this code to create a measure.

Measure = 
VAR _MINDATE = MIN(MAX('Table'[End Date]),TODAY())
VAR _COUNT = CALCULATE(SUM('Table'[Working Day]),FILTER('Table','Table'[MSSContractDay]<=_MINDATE))+0
RETURN
_COUNT
